We got off the bus and walked up to reach this place. Here's the Dabotap! This temple is classified as a Historic and Scenic Site by the South Korean government and it was added to the UNESCO World Heritage List in 1995. This temple is considered a masterpiece of the golden age of Buddhist art in the Silla kingdom.

Thereafter, we headed to the Daegaya Museum, which was located near the Jisanri Tumulus Site. The tombs of the Daegaya kings, which were made from AD 400 to 562 when Daegaya was ruined, are lined together. Over 200 large and small tombs, of the Royal Family and the aristocrats, are positioned together.


Before heading to see the tombs, we were given a tour in the museum of all the items and relics excavated from the tombs. We were given a tour by an English-speaking guide and there were many things explained, including the Royal Family's accessories and jewelry, unique earthenware, ironware and horse equipment.




Did you know, that when a king dies, all his royal subjects and aristocrats are buried along with him, dead or alive...?

After that, we headed to the Gaesil Village where we learned how to make Yeot! Yeot is a type of traditional Korean candy that is made from sugar and you need to powder your hands and continue stretching it till it turns from brown into a sandy color. From there on, it hardens itself and you can use a wooden stick to break it into smaller pieces. When you put it into your mouth, it turns into a sticky, chewy paste that you eat.
